The invention is suitable for the field of rail transit, and provides a train braking curve determining method and device and a train control method and system, and when a segmented deceleration model is used for calculating a braking curve, corrected average deceleration is used in a first-level speed interval. The average deceleration is closer to the overall deceleration capacity of the whole section, the braking distance obtained through calculation is closer to the real braking distance, the tracking interval is reasonable, and the railway transportation efficiency can be improved; meanwhile, the corrected average deceleration is adopted, the braking distance obtained through calculation is not smaller than the real braking distance under any condition, rear-end collision of the train is avoided, and absolute driving safety is guaranteed. Therefore, according to the train braking curve determining method, on the premise that safety is guaranteed, railway transportation efficiency is improved, and unification of safety and efficiency is achieved.
